The victim of a miscarriage of justice, the Count of Monte Cristo is fired
by a desire for retribution and empowered by a stroke of providence. In his
campaign of vengeance, he becomes an anonymous agent of fate. The sensational
narrative of intrigue, betrayal, escape, and triumphant revenge moves at a
cracking pace. Alexandre Dumas' novel presents a powerful conflict between good
and evil embodied in an epic saga of rich diversity that is complicated by the
hero's ultimate discomfort with the hubristic implication of his own
actions.

"Falsely imprisoned on his wedding day by the man who wants his beloved, Edmond Dant, a merchant sailor, manages to escape. He becomes the mysterious count and plots revenge on the three men responsible for his misery.
Verdict: In this tale set during the reign of Napoleon Bonaparte, the culture provides a great backdrop for adventures and discoveries influenced by fate, and the epic saga moves quickly in a struggle between good and evil."
